Q: Is 164,416,641 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 164,416,641 is a composite number.

Why is 164,416,641 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 164,416,641 can be evenly divided by 1 3 37 111 1,481,231 4,443,693 54,805,547 and 164,416,641, with no remainder.

Since 164,416,641 cannot be divided by just 1 and 164,416,641, it is a composite number.
